Any disadvantages using an ordinary PC keyboard?

Are there any disadvnatges of using a standard Windows keyboard?

Are any keys missing for example?


Or do I HAVE to buy an expensive Apple keyboard?

omar.m wrote:


Are there any disadvnatges of using a standard Windows keyboard?


I haven't found too many in normal day to day operations.



Are any keys missing for example?


It's the Apple keyboard that has keys missing.



Do I HAVE to buy an expensive Apple keyboard?


No, you can use a PC keyboard. A wired one should also do the at boot key commands as well.



I've been using cheap disposable PC keyboards for years on my MacBook Pro's for the fact that wearing out the built in one decreases it lifespan and resale options.

There aren't any disadvantages using a common PC keyboard with a Mac. Furthermore, it will work without any problem. The only thing you will miss will be the brightness, volume, etc. keys, but if you can't live without them and you don't want to buy the Apple Wireless Keyboard, you can use one without any problem.


If you are looking for a Bluetooth keyboard, make sure that is compatible with your MacBook
